Tents are developed to be durable, however they're even stronger when you look after them. A little love and interest will keep your camping tent a solid home in the wilderness for years.
When setting up a tent, search for platforms that provide flat attachment points, particularly for guyouts. Often, these are more convenient than attempting to secure right into the ground.
Likewise, bring additional nylon cord to replace damaged line. Clam cleats are considered much more reputable than linelocs, especially for slim lines. It's additionally worth recognizing a selection of knots, such as tautline and midshipman's drawbacks, for quick modifications in strong wind. The trucker's hitch, also known as dolly knot or farmer's drawback, is one more useful alternative to the slippery fifty percent drawback.
Deal with It
Numerous outdoors tents are made to fit a range of conditions. This suggests that they might need routine upkeep to maintain them in top problem.
This consists of regularly cleaning and washing the camping tent. This will certainly help to avoid the accumulate of grit, dirt and mold in your outdoor tents. It is also crucial to attempt and leave your campground as tidy as possible. This will minimize the amount of lawn, sand, mud and pine needles that are brought into your outdoor tents on future camping journeys.
You ought to additionally ensure to save your tent effectively. This includes maintaining it out of direct sunshine and avoiding compression or tight packaging. This can damage the material and coatings of your camping tent and could lead to leak or mold.
